Instructions for Simple Paleo Waffles. In a medium mixing bowl, combine almond flour, tapioca flour, coconut flour, and baking powder mixture. Using a whisk or hand mixer, add the wet ingredients, one at a time to the flour mixture. Mix batter until well combined. Heat your waffle iron according to the instructions to medium heat.Feb 21, 2021 · Instructions. Instructions. Preheat your waffle iron. Whisk together the eggs, sweet potato puree, agave nectar, coconut oil, and vanilla. Add the almond flour, baking powder, and spices. Whisk until smooth. Grease the heated waffle iron. Divide the batter into the waffle iron and cook for a few minutes until the waffle iron light goes off.

Brush waffle iron with melted coconut oil and pour batter in, filling almost to the edges (about 3/4 cup per waffle).To make these savory sweet potato waffles, first prepare the sweet potatoes. Wash the skin of the sweet potato, cut it into cubes and steam it in a steamer pot. Once the potato is tender, cool it to room temperature. (Leftover sweet potato will work as well.) Mash the sweet potato and measure out ½ cup.Directions. Preheat your waffle iron and add melted coconut oil to both sides to prevent sticking.
